Birth abt 1840, prob in Hempfield twp, Westmoreland Co PA.

from family records: "Philip was wounded at the 2nd battle of Bull Run, sent to a hospital set up in a church at McLean or Alexandria VA where he died a couple weeks later. He was a part of Company I, 11th Regt of PA Volunteers. Most of this regiment was from Westmoreland Co PA"
Philip's bro. George W (listed as MACKLING) died in Aug 1863 & is buried "across town" at the Alexandria Nat'l Cem, Alexandria VA (findagrave # 21577337)
~~~~~
U.S. Veterans Gravesites, ca.1775-2006
Philip's Service Info.: PVT Co I, Regt 11 PA INF, -d 21 Sep 1862, Buried At: Site 2520
~~~~~
US Civil War Soldiers, 1861-1865
Philip MECHLING, Union Soldier, Regt 11 PA Inf, Co I, Pvt in/Pvt out; Alternate Name: Philip MECKLING
~~~~~
resid 1860: Hempfield twp, Westmoreland CO PA: Philip MECHLING 20 resid w/Harry TODD household
~~~~~
MECHLING line of Philip s/o Philip J/ Philip Jonas/ Philip/ Theobald MECHLING settled ca1734, in area now known as Lower Milford twp, Lehigh Co PA
Phillip Mechling was mustered into the 11th,Pa.Vol.Inf.Reg.Co.I.as a Pvt. on Sept.20th,1861 at Greensburg,Westmoreland Co.Pa.He was 22 years old.He died of wounds recieved at the 2nd Battle of Bull Run on Sept.21st,1862.and was buried at the Military Asylum Cemetery,Wash.D.C.
